Job Description

We are looking for a versatile and creative Video Production Specialist with a strong background in video production, including set management, AV equipment operation, and post-production editing. The ideal candidate will be responsible for the entire video production process, from concept to completion, ensuring all projects meet the highest standards of quality.

The Video Production Specialist is responsible for managing all aspects of video production, including pre-production planning, on-set operations, and post-production editing. They will operate and maintain AV equipment, including cameras, lighting, sound equipment, and editing software. Coordinating and overseeing video shoots, ensuring all technical and creative aspects are executed effectively will also be a main responsibility as well as editing raw footage into polished, high-quality videos, adding effects, graphics, music, and sound as needed. They must be able to collaborate with the creative team to develop video concepts, storyboards, and scripts, along with ensuring all video content aligns with brand guidelines and meets project deadlines.

The Video Production Specialist is someone with a strong background in video production, including set management, AV equipment operation, and post-production editing. They are responsible for the entire video production process, from concept to completion, ensuring all projects meet the highest standards of quality. It is also required that the Video Production Specialist Stay updated with the latest trends and technologies in video production and continuously improve skills and techniques. This is an in-office position, based out of our Lincoln, NE headquarters. Ability to travel to shoot locations is required as necessary. Assume other duties as assigned.

• Associates or Bachelors Degree in Broadcasting, Media Production, Media Arts, Visual Communication or relevant degree preferred. Equivalent Experience considered as well.
• Proven experience in video production, including set management, AV equipment operation, and post-production editing.
• Proficiency in video editing software such as Adobe Premiere Pro, Adobe After Effects, or similar.
• Strong understanding of cinematography, lighting, and sound design.
• Experience with motion graphics and animation.
• A portfolio showcasing previous video production work is required.
• Strong creative vision and attention to detail.
• Excellent oral and written communication skills.
• Excellent organizational and project management skills.
• Professional appearance and demeanor
• Flexible and open to change
• Stable and progressive work history
• Results oriented
• Able to work independently and communicate within a fast-paced team environment
• Ability to lift, carry, and set up video equipment, weighing up to 75 lbs
• Ability to maneuver equipment for short distances, weighing up to 100 lbs (ie. scoot, roll, tip, etc)
• Able to work with minimal supervision
• Ability to travel both air and surface – valid driver’s license required
• In Office Position. 4.5-day regular work week.
• The ability to commute daily to local office is required.
